Insurance Sales Agents in Florida earn a median salary of $59,790 per year ($4,982/month). This is 5.8% below the national average of $63,491. Florida ranks #36 out of 51 states for Insurance Sales Agents pay. Approximately 47,560 people work in this occupation across Florida. Salaries remained stable by 0.0% compared to 2024.

About This Job: Insurance Sales Agents

Sell life, property, casualty, health, automotive, or other types of insurance. May refer clients to independent brokers, work as an independent broker, or be employed by an insurance company.

Salary Range: Insurance Sales Agents in Florida

Salaries for Insurance Sales Agents in Florida range from $37,180 at the 10th percentile (entry level) to $124,830 at the 90th percentile (experienced). The middle 50% earn between $46,010 and $79,420.

Percentile Annual Salary Hourly Rate Monthly
10th Percentile (Entry Level) $37,180 $17.88 $3,098
25th Percentile $46,010 $22.12 $3,834
Median (50th) $59,790 $28.75 $4,982
75th Percentile $79,420 $38.18 $6,618
90th Percentile (Experienced) $124,830 $60.01 $10,402

Note: The mean (average) salary of $73,370 differs from the median because salary distributions are typically skewed by high earners.

Data Source & Methodology

Salary data is sourced from the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S) Occupational Employment and Wage Statistics (OEWS) survey, 2025 estimates. The OEWS survey covers approximately 1.1 million establishments nationwide.

Annual salaries are calculated based on a standard 2,080-hour work year. Actual compensation may vary based on experience, education, employer, and local market conditions. Figures do not include benefits, bonuses, or overtime pay.
